i'm just trying to start building layers.
For the first time i find myself needing very specific resources. Instead of "ore" its Alantium (something or other) ore.
If i check my mineral scanner and they aren't on the menu (so i assume not spawning on the planet) are they going to beavailable on another planet. OR do i have to wait for the resource to spawn.
I have a problem withspecific Ore, specific (plex)gemstones.
Sorry I can't be more specific with the names, its only dawned on me after i've logged out of the game that the resources might be just on another planet waiting for me to arrive and harvest.

They could be on another planet, but not necessarily. There isn't always a spawn going of every specific named resource. Some places have gone months without seeing a spawn of one type of resource or another. It makes it very difficult at the beginning and when it does show up, mine it like crazy because you never know when it will be back!

Exactly what the others are saying...
There are 7 different types of Aluminums, 10 Coppers, 8 Irons, 12 Steels, 34 Ores, 18 Gems, etc.
Not all of them spawn at the same time.
They take random turns spawning called "shifts".
For example: You might get 3 Duralloy Steel shifts in a row while Carbonite Steel doesn't shift infor 6 months.
I'd say that on average, if you're good at finding your resources, you should have every specificresource you need within like4-5 months. Sometimes you'll get a dry run on 1 or 2 specifics, but they will eventually spawn. The longest dry spell that I personally know of is 9 months for a specific Ore.
I can only suggest you take trips to each planet at least once every 2-3 days and open up your survey tool to check what's there. Survey tools are planet-specific. If you open your tool in Theed, you will get the exact same results as opening it in Moenia. So there's no need to hop from city to city within the same planet.
Also, if you're just starting out and don't have excellent resources, NEVER make too much armor.
You will constantly be upgrading your resources before selling out your previous stock.
And one last thing,keep an eye out for decent hides. They too shift.
